The kwmobile Keystone Module Kit is a comprehensive solution for your Ethernet networking needs, featuring 8 CAT6A shielded keystone jacks and 4 two-port wall plates. Designed for easy installation and optimal performance, this kit ensures high-speed connectivity with a sleek, modern look.

Nice but gentle
Very nice but gentle sockets. 35mm backbox needed. If I plug the cable to hard i will push the rj45 socket into the backbox. Perfect if you want to plug the cables in and leave it.

This is not a standard size
I found it quite tricky to get a working cable using this system - you need to very carefully align the wires on the back. I usually never have a problem.The build is quite flimsy.The size of the faceplate is non-standard at 80x80mm. This is a massive pain as most back-boxes are 86mm. Sure it will fit but it will look terrible.

Good quality but not for uk fit
This is a good product but the face plate does not fit a standard single size back box door to the way the mounting holes are positioned in the back of the face plate. It rotates onto two screw heads but they have to be offset to work properly which isn’t possible with a standard box.

incompatible with my square wall box.
The sockets in themselves are good but they can only work with a european round wall box. The way they attach doesn’t allow for any clamping to the wall. It works only if the wall box is firmly fitted in the wall which is not the case with plasterboard where the plate and the wall box clamp on the plasterboard by tightening them together.
